fire reports
When the Fire Department responds to a call for service, the staff prepares a Fire Report. These reports are submitted to the U.S. Fire Administration as part of the National Fire Incident Reporting System.
Local, State and Federal agencies use the fire reports to help identify trends in fires. The local department also uses the report for budgetary planning purposes. The statistics gathered in this process assist the Fire Chief in determining priorities and future plans for the Fire Department.
